Pros & Cons
Kinsta
Pros
- ✓Google Cloud C2 machines — fastest servers available
- ✓37 data centre locations worldwide
- ✓Excellent MyKinsta dashboard
- ✓Free CDN and DDoS protection via Cloudflare
- ✓Automatic daily backups with one-click restore
- ✓30-day money-back guarantee
Cons
- ✕Most expensive managed WordPress option
- ✕WordPress-only (no PHP apps, no email)
- ✕Visitor limits can cause upgrade costs
- ✕Entry plan limited to 1 WordPress install
Linode (Akamai)
Pros
- ✓Backed by Akamai — global CDN edge integration
- ✓Competitive per-hour pricing
- ✓Managed Kubernetes (LKE)
- ✓20+ global data centre locations
- ✓GPU instances for ML/AI workloads
- ✓Excellent network performance
Cons
- ✕No managed shared hosting
- ✕Requires Linux/DevOps expertise
- ✕Ticket and chat support only
- ✕Pricing slightly less competitive than Vultr

Pricing Breakdown
Linode (Akamai) starts at $5.00/month, making it more affordable than Kinsta ($35.00/month) — a 600% price difference. Over 12 months, that's $360 in savings by choosing Linode (Akamai). Kinsta offers a 30-day money-back guarantee; Linode (Akamai) has no standard refund policy.
